When does the RAT automatically extend?

The correct answer is that the RAT (Ram Air Turbine) automatically extends with a speed above 100 knots and the loss of AC buses 1 and 2. This situation is critical because the RAT is designed to provide emergency power to essential systems in the event of total electrical failure.

When the aircraft experiences significant power loss, specifically the failure of both primary AC buses, the system recognizes that an emergency power source is needed to maintain flight control and essential systems. The operation of the RAT is dependent on sufficient airspeed, as it uses the airflow over the aircraft to generate power. Therefore, if the aircraft is traveling faster than 100 knots, the airflow is sufficient for the RAT to produce the necessary hydraulic and electrical power to support critical systems, helping to ensure the safety and control of the aircraft during such emergencies.

In comparison, the other choices do not align with the specific conditions that trigger the automatic extension of the RAT. For instance, switching off the batteries above 100 knots or having the APU generator as the sole power source doesn't create the emergency condition that necessitates RAT deployment. Similarly, a dual IRS failure does not automatically lead to a situation where the RAT must deploy, as it is not related to the electrical power management
